Job Summary:
A Training Assistant participates in schedule management, record-keeping, and advertising of training, continuing education, and professional development opportunities for Baltimore City Government and quasi-government agencies and their employees. Work of this class involves no supervisory duties or responsibilities.
Work is performed with moderate supervision from an administrative superior. Employees in this class work a conventional workweek. Work is performed in an office or classroom setting where normal working conditions are encountered. Work requires minimal physical exertion.
Minimum Qualifications:
On or before the date of filing the application, each candidate must:
Education: Have a high school diploma or GED. An Associate Degree from an Accredited University preferred.
AND
Experience: Have a minimum of two (2) years of office support work in an office environment.
OR
Equivalency Notes: Have an equivalent combination of education and experience.

Selection Process
All candidates indicating the minimum qualifications on their applications will be placed on the eligible list without further examination. The training and experience of each candidate will be evaluated for appropriateness and quantity. It is essential, therefore, that you give complete and accurate information on your application. Vagueness or omission may prevent you from being considered for this position. Qualified candidates will not be listed in rank order.
Examination Process
Applicants must provide sufficient information on their application to show that they meet the minimum qualifications for this recruitment. Successful applicants will be placed on the employment certified eligible list for at least six months.
The examination will consist of a rating of your education, training, and experience as presented on your application and as they relate to the requirements of the position. You may be required to complete supplemental questions to further examine specific Knowledge, Skills and Abilities of the position. Therefore, it is important that you provide complete and accurate information on your application.
